BoJo has mooted the idea of bringing back the Praemunire Act, which was abolished by Edward Heath's Tory government back in the early 1970s when the UK joined the EU.
Broadly speaking, Praemunire, which was formerly a sort of half-way house between a felony and treason, is the the offence of obeying, while under UK jurisdiction, or actively supporting and furthering any conflicting jurisdiction of foreign powers or potentates.
In times past it was mostly directed against Catholics obeying the Pope in preference to the Sovereign and UK laws.
